For path A, the sketch must show
- shorter range
- lower maximum height
- point of maximum height displaced to the left
- Asymmetrical path

Possible explanations:

Shorter range:
In the horizontal direction, the ball experiences a net deceleration, therefore the horizontal speed
decreases with time thus resulting in a shorter range for path A.

Lower max height:


As the ball rises, it has to do work against air resistance, hence mechanical energy is used to
overcome this resistance and the maximum height reached will be lower

Max height displaced to the left:


As the ball rises, it experiences a net deceleration that is larger than 9.81 ms-2 because air
resistance is acting in the same direction as weight. Hence its vertical speed reduces to zero in a
shorter interval of time. As a result it reaches its maximum height sooner. This explains why the
maximum height is displaced to the left.

Asymmetric path:
The path is asymmetric because horizontal speed is not uniform (horizontal distance covered
becomes less and less with time) and in the vertical direction, the vertical acceleration
experienced by the ball is not constant.
